Ginger Tea

Brand: Firebird

Scent Description: black tea, charred cedar, ginger, cardamom, pipe tobacco, vanilla-infused honey – fall

  1. I know this is a fall scent but I’m rocking Ginger Tea in the high heat of summer (90’s with a heat index that makes it feel like the low 100’s) and I dig it! It’s gingery and sweet and smoky all at the same time. I really like the balance of the notes on me. If you’ve smelled Solstice Scents Smokewood Apiary, this runs in the same vein. The smoked cedar starts out as the most prominent note but it’s also the first to disappear around the 2 hour mark. I’m not surprised, this seems to be the norm for how smoke scents wear on my skin. After the smoke bids farewell in Ginger Tea, the perfume oil settles close to the skin and is gone around 5 or so hours after the initial application. On me SS’s Smokewood Apiary has a much stronger honey note while Firebird’s Ginger Tea has the stronger ginger note. I’d also recommend sampling Firebird’s Tobacco Honey if Ginger Tea strikes your fancy. Another wonderful tea scent, I really like this.

  2. Exactly what it says on the lid. Not super sweet, not super dry, just perfect ginger tea. A bit spicy, a bit warm, but never foodie.
